South Bengal


South Bengal is a term used for the southern parts of Bengal including Southern Bangladesh and Southern West Bengal, state in India.
The Bangladesh part denotes the Khulna Division, Faridpur Division and Barisal Division. The West Bengal part denotes the Presidency Division, Burdwan Division, Medinipur Division and Murshidabad district of Malda Division. Bay of Bengal is located at the end of southern part of Bangladesh and West Bengal.

    In sport

    The South Zone [cricket team (Bangladesh)|South Zone cricket team] in Bangladesh is a first-class cricket team that represents southern Bangladesh in the Bangladesh Cricket League.
